Gantry Plaza State Park: A Scenic Waterfront Escape in New York
Discover Gantry Plaza State Park in New York
Gantry Plaza State Park is a beautiful 12 acre waterfront park located along the East River in Long Island City, Queens. Known for its stunning skyline views, restored industrial gantries, landscaped gardens, and peaceful piers, this state park offers a refreshing escape from the busy city. Visitors enjoy relaxing by the waterfront, taking photos of Manhattan’s skyline, and exploring the park’s unique combination of history, nature, and modern design.

What Makes Gantry Plaza State Park Special
Unmatched Manhattan Skyline Views
The park offers some of the best panorama views in New York City. Visitors enjoy direct sights of the Empire State Building, United Nations Headquarters, Chrysler Building, and Midtown skyscrapers.
Restored Historic Gantries
The park is home to massive restored gantries from the early twentieth century, originally used to load and unload rail cargo. These industrial structures now stand as iconic landmarks and offer a dramatic backdrop for photos.
Beautiful Waterfront Design
Modern piers, wooden boardwalks, playgrounds, gardens, and quiet seating areas make the park a relaxing destination for both locals and visitors.
Top Highlights at Gantry Plaza State Park
The Gantries
The restored black steel gantries are the park’s signature feature. They are illuminated at night and provide a striking contrast against the Manhattan skyline.
The Piers and Boardwalk
Visitors can walk along the piers and enjoy panoramic river views, peaceful breezes, and some of the best sunset spots in Queens.
The Pepsi-Cola Sign
This famous neon sign, designated as a New York City landmark, sits next to the park and creates a unique blend of history and waterfront beauty.
The Playground and Athletic Courts
Families appreciate the modern playgrounds and sports courts available within the park, making it an ideal destination for kids and outdoor activities.
Landscaped Gardens and Lawn Areas
Green lawns, planted walkways, and riverside seating offer plenty of places to unwind, read, picnic, or enjoy the scenery.

Tips for Visiting Gantry Plaza State Park
Best Times to Visit
- Sunset and evening hours offer the best skyline views.
- Weekday afternoons are quieter and ideal for photography.
- Early mornings provide a peaceful, uncrowded atmosphere.
Photography Tips
- The park’s piers offer unobstructed views of Manhattan.
- Capture the gantries at night when they are illuminated.
- The Pepsi-Cola sign creates fun and memorable photo compositions.
Transportation Options
- The 7, E, and M subway lines are nearby.
- The NYC Ferry offers a scenic ride directly to the waterfront.
- Street parking is limited, so public transit is recommended.
